- Summary:
- "This book examines citizen engagement at the local level in Cuba through projects initiated by the community since the 1990s to provide an understanding of the relationship between citizens and the state in Cuba"-- Provided by publisher.
- Contents:
- Citizen engagement in the Cuban Republic
- Mass organizations and citizen engagement in the revolutionary state
- Housing, revolution, and citizen engagement
- Dino Pogolotti and the history of his neighborhood
- Martin Luther King Jr. Memorial Center and Cuban NGOs
- Projects in Pogolotti
- Summary and evaluation.
